HFM Architecture
Basic FDM process
includes six steps:
1. Import source data
2. Validate source
data against
mapping tables
3. Export source data
to a target system
4. Consolidate target
system data
5. Validate target
system Data
6. Review and
Validate internal
financial Control

Oracles Hyperion Financial Management


Benefits

Confidence in the numbers One integrated solution (FDM+ HFM)


for all data improving processing time and accuracy with complete
audit trails and validation processes.
Decrease cost of compliance Financial Management with a flexible
workflow, process control, intercompany balance and transaction
eliminations, commentaries and electronic questionnaires help
organizations to focus on value added tasks.
Speed and agility Improve the close cycle by days with Finance
owned workspace, a centralized DB and EPM Architect to implement
and maintain the application with confidence and rapidity

HFM Property: Regus


Challenge:
Codec-DSS worked with Regus in September 2012 around the Implementation
of a tactical solution to replace the existing financial management system.
Solution:
Codec-DSS went on to propose and implement a re-architected solution for financial
reporting. We also ensured that the new architecture had inbuilt redundancy and that
performance to the end users was significantly enhanced.
Benefits:
Improved reliability of the HFM system. Reduced downtime. Consistent close window and
delivery of reports to the business Improved confidence in the HFM application throughout
the group Faster response times.

HFM Banking: RBS

Challenge:
RBS replaced excel based reporting packs with Oracle HFM consolidation tool
Providing a single portal for consolidation, reporting and analysis
Along with a streamlined month end consolidation process.
Solution:
HFM, EAL 11.1.1.4- latest release with security additions/
partial snapshots, Essbase, FDM , HFR and SmartView.
Benefits:
High data volumes, structures and users passing near real-time queries
No requirement for IT involvement in month end reporting cyclenear real time reporting from HFM through Essbase
No data is stored in Essbase -data is stored in EAL data store
Integrate historic and live data sources seamlessly (partitions)
Re-map HFM metadata to create ad hoc reporting cubes
